  2. I agree with @Riverboat who stated that upgrade should happen when you see a significant distance increase or improvement in dispersion. We are in an era where the improvements in driver performance are incremental at best year over year. When new models come out, I look at it as an opportunity to see if the new drivers will fit me better because it matches my swing better not because I expect it to magically give me more yards. Improvements are hard to come by because unless you want a non-conforming driver, maximum ball speed is capped by the rules of golf. 150mph ball speed for 100mhp club head speed. Instead manufacturers are working on keeping that max speed across the larger part of the face and providing models/adjustability so you can hit the right spin/launch window to maximize distance.

  21. I've never fretted about grinds perhaps because I'm not quite good enough to know how different grinds come into play. I have stock CBX2 which don't have grind options. I think for me it's pretty simple. 50 (GW/AW) is a full shot club for me. For SW and LW, I need heel relief as I will need to open up the face on occasion on bunkers and in the greenside rough. Anything else, I wouldn't even know what I would use it for. What would I do with toe relief? I never play a shot where I close the clubface. Low bounce? I don't carry a low bounce wedge. With tight lies, I would never play anything fancy. I play the ball in further back in my stance taking the bounce away and try to make ball first contact. I suppose I would care more about the bounce/grinds if I had arsenal of wedge shots I can play/execute. OR I could just be missing out on making wonderful shots because I don't have the right bounce/grinds.
